New research highlights ageing dog healthcare needs

New research from the University of Liverpool, funded by BSAVA PetSavers, shows that dog owners think many important changes in their older pets are ‘just old age’, when actually they are signs of serious health problems.


The researchers surveyed more than 600 dog owners and more than 300 veterinary professionals across the UK. Dog owners were asked if they had noticed any of a list of 48 different clinical signs in their older dogs, and how urgently they thought they should seek veterinary advice when they noticed them.


The research team identified that dog owners regularly attributed potentially serious changes in older dogs to normal ageing, and thus may not take them to see a vet.
